Essential Requirements of Instruments
Indiana Codes regarding requirements of instruments include, but are not limited to:
- Documents must be legible and at least a 10 point font.
- Name of each person whom executed the instrument, printed legibly beneath signature.
- Name of each witness to the instrument, printed legibly.
- First and last page of document must have clean, 2 inch margins.
- Documents must be notarized and have a notary stamp.
- Indiana notarized documents are required to include: 1) "This instrument was prepared by [name]." 2) Affirmation Statement "I affirm, under the penalties for perjury, that I have taken reasonable care to redact each Social Security Number in this document, unless required by law." [name]
